Main Purpose of Job

To provide instructional services to assigned inmate students toward the educational goals as established by their Individualized Educational Program (IEP) in compliance with state and federal guidelines.

POSITION DUTIES

- Provide instruction to assigned special education inmate students which results in their progress toward specific goals as described in their individualized educational program (IEP).
- Maintain all records (special education and general education) in compliance with state and federal laws, meeting departmental standards for accessibility, uniformity, and confidentially. 
- Prepare written reports to help determine eligibility for special education services; prepare SSIS forms and special education reports monthly.
- Plan and organize time, in advance, to provide for effective special education services and instruction.
- Use approved assessment instruments to determine eligibility for special education services and to determine effectiveness of instruction.

LICENSES, REGISTRATIONS AND CERTIFICATIONS

Teachers in State operated school programs are required to acquire and maintain certification to teach in the State of Maryland per Section 6-101 of the Education Article of the Annotated Code and Code of Maryland Regulations (COMAR) 13A.12.01.03B(2). Applicants recommended for appointment will be required to complete an Authorization and Verification of Credentials. Information on requirements for certification and procedures for application may be obtained from the Maryland State Board of Education, 200 W. Baltimore Street, Baltimore, MD 21201-2595.

Additional educational credits beyond the Advanced Professional Certificate must meet the following criteria established by the Institutional Educators Pay Plan Committee in order to qualify for application toward the APC plus 30 (60) levels:

Credits must be beyond the education level held at the time the educational requirements for the Advanced Professional Certificate were met and must either relate to the current job responsibilities or be part of an employer approved program of study. Credits mean semester hours from a regionally accredited college or university or Maryland State Department of Education approved workshops. No more than one half of any additional credits applied to these criteria may be earned through Maryland Department of Education approved workshops.
